Following the first two Jimi Hendrix' albums, instantly acclaimed as classics, Electric Ladyland propelled Jimi Hendrix into the Olympian stratosphere (indeed, portions of the album sound as if they were recorded there). After this album, there was no doubt in anyone's mind: Jimi had absolutely no peers whatsoever and was the new Electric Guitar "God". He would remain one until this day. The album features an incredible cast of characters and supporting crew, some of whom are UNCREDITED. Al Kooper, Steve Winwood and Jefferson Airplane's Jack Cassady are known to have played on the sessions and are officially credited; Johnny Winter, Stephen Stills and Jim Morrison (whose murmuring and drunken rants can purportedly be heard in the background of "Voodoo Chile - slight return") are rumored to be among the guests. Now for the main reason the first covers are so rare: in 1968 the Track label was only one year old, Kit Lambert the co-founder and the Who's manager, was totally out of his head on drugs (as was most of the music business back then). He and Stamp were keen to make sure the album got maximum publicity, Jimi and the Experience were now based in America, so they assumed the artwork was as planned. The nude ladies cover angered Jimi when he found out, but in the UK it outraged the press and let's not forget, the 60's UK's public were very prudish and moralistic towards anything likely to deprave the "easily corruptable" teenagers. Record shop owners now had a serious problem of displaying the cover in a record rack, they solved it simply, by folding the gatefold cover inside out, for such a thickly made and strong cover, the damage caused was often enough to rip open the spine. Covers often had to remain in in this forced inside out postion, the laminate of course split, and after reversing it again, the cover usually looked like a total mess. With two records being constantly taken out and replaced -- plus this cover did look great on your wall ? the original nude covers simply didn't last very long; well-preserved copies, such as the one we have here, are inordinately hard to find.
